Overview on the development and application of the coupled code system ATHLET-QUABOX/CUBBOX

An overview is given on the development and the application of coupled codes in GRS on the basis of coupling the fluid-dynamic system code ATHLET and the 3-dimensional reactor core model QUABOX/CUBBOX. The features of coupling both codes are described and different types of coupling are discussed. Results and experiences of the coupled code ATHLET-QUABOX/CUBBOX for the international OECD LWR core transient benchmarks, the PWR Main Steam Line Break (MSLB) Benchmark and the BWR Turbine Trip (TT) Benchmark, are summarized. As best-estimate calculations should be supplemented by an uncertainty and sensitivity analysis, an example of such a study applying the GRS method for coupled codes is presented. In addition, further steps of coupled code development are discussed like implementing a switch between 3D kinetics and point kinetics, integrating direct neutron transport solution methods and coupling of multi-dimensional two-phase flow models.
